After a late movie night, it was Saturday morning, quarter past 9 I was still sleeping. I started hearing birds chirping. The sound was trilling enough that it could wake a person from deep sleep despite the sleep piano music around her. I didn’t want to open my eyes but their incessant tweeting made me get up. I opened the blinds of the windows, saw a group of beautiful birds having their morning chit chats. After so many days of stressful morning news of how the corona virus is spreading and the forwarded messages related to it, that Saturday morning was made pleasant by their cheerful twitter. 

I looked around, the winter has passed by and it’s the spring. The morning sun rays finding its way between the buildings and trees, flowers blooming, cherry blossoms, tiny leaves growing on the trees, greenish lawns on which the squirrels and bunnies playing around giving my eyes and ears an exotic morning treat. All people are inside their houses, might be looking outside like me. The park is clear which is otherwise filled with the giggling of little boys and girls, who wakes much early on Saturdays than on the weekdays. It would be hard for them to stay inside and for the parents to make them stay. The roads are almost clear with one or two vehicles passing by in every 5-10mts. It’s getting harder for everyone except those little animals and birds. They do not have to hide in their burrows all day, or run to their burrows when they see a cycle, car or bouncing ball coming towards them. They are enjoying their time while human beings are almost self-caged. 

The last two-three months, the world has changed dramatically. All human beings irrespective of wealth, religion, color, age all are affected. The media and social networking sites are filled with the Corona virus, how its spreading, how many are affected, how to be safe, how the different countries are reacting to the same. All are asked to stay inside to which most of the people comprehend the gravity and do what they are asked to. But still there are a group of people who are preposterous enough to behave that all these are not for them and moves around causing trouble for everyone. 

I was thinking, we as human beings despite having the intelligence, or the power to think are not able to stay inside or getting harder to do the same as days pass by, how the animals and birds would have been all these times. Their lives were always threatened by the speeding cars, stomping shoes, polluted air and water. The reasoning power we are bestowed with should be used for our own safety and for others as well. Many countries thought that it would never happen to them but bam! Here it is, at their door step! And by the time they started taking necessary steps many lives have already been taken!

In an age where we have to tell Alexa and Ok Google to play birds music for relaxing, the mother nature is reminding us that stop everything, open your eyes and ears, it’s all around you. It’s time that we slow down. We were so busy, that by the end of the day we never had time for parents, husband, wife, children and not even for us. A couple of weeks back, most of us were like machines, that starts working early morning keeps moving like a robot until we come bang onto the bed at night. We used to get so exhausted that we could not even conceive that we were turning into machines. The pace of our life made us incapacitated to value the things big and small, around us. It’s then the nature thought to pull the chain and made us to slow down and stay inside.

It’s our new normal, going to be like this for a couple of months as well. It’s getting harder for everyone. The proverb says “it’s always greenish on the other side of the river” but, I believe now almost everyone feels that each and every role is getting harder day by day. The stay- at-home parents, working parents, and above all the children who just want to run and play, feels like tied up despite of the awesome weather outside. But this too will pass on. I’m a mom just like my mother, who after receiving the school calendar checks when are their holidays, vacations and looking forward to it. And when they leave to school after their holidays feels so lonely and empty. So, this is the time, enjoy the time with the little ones, cuddle them, read and learn with them and from them. These all are the different experiences that life is giving us, make utmost use of it. I know despite all these, we would feel stressed up and would need a time to sit alone, but when you feel stressed like that just think those moms and dads working in hospitals day and night away from their kids helping those affected people. They would also be thinking “when would all these get over so I could sit and have time with my kids”.

The nature is taking the time to get healed of the wounds made by us. Let us also take this time to slow down, help ourselves and thus others, enjoy the peace that the nature is having. Pray for everyone in the world, especially pray for all the hospital staff who works day and night and for everyone who has to go out from home for a living despite of this pandemic. 

This too will also pass on. So, stay inside and be safe!!
